Cottonwood Heights incorporated in 2004 specifically to gain local control over the commercial and residential development that had been encroaching on the canyon gateway character — the same incorporation motivation as Holladay (1999) and Millcreek (2016). The city's geographic position is unique in SLC County: it sits between the mouths of Big Cottonwood Canyon (SR-190, Brighton and Solitude) and Little Cottonwood Canyon (SR-210, Snowbird and Alta), making it the closest residential community to all four major ski resorts simultaneously.
The ski proximity premium is Cottonwood Heights's primary price driver — the $625K median is $115K above Sandy ($510K) for the marginal 5–8 minutes closer to the canyon mouths. For serious skiers who count lift turns and value the ability to be first chair or last chair without significant time cost, the Cottonwood Heights premium is immediately justified. For casual weekend skiers, the premium may be harder to rationalize versus Sandy's TRAX access and lower price.
Canyons School District serves Cottonwood Heights throughout — the city's incorporation into Canyons SD in 2009 (when the district was formed) means consistent school district quality without the boundary ambiguity that Millcreek and Riverton have. Brighton High School and Corner Canyon serve Cottonwood Heights addresses depending on location.

Cottonwood Heights's Market —
What the Numbers Mean for Buyers
+3.7% appreciation is stable — ski proximity creates permanent structural demand.
Balanced-seller market (2.0 months) gives buyers more room than the south county growth markets.
Cap rates (2.8–3.5%) are the lowest viable range in SLC County — CH is a lifestyle and equity buy, not a yield buy.

What Cottonwood Heights
Offers Day-to-Day
Cottonwood Heights is the Wasatch Front community that serious skiers dream about — every major resort accessible in 22 minutes or less, the canyon mouths visible from upper-bench addresses, and the ski culture permeating the community from November through April. The Cottonwood Heights Recreation Center provides year-round indoor fitness and aquatics. Porter Rockwell Trail runs through the city, connecting to regional trail networks.
Murray's Intermountain Medical Center and TRAX station are 12–18 minutes west. Sandy's South Towne Mall and commercial corridor are 8–14 minutes south. Holladay's established residential character is immediately north. The east I-215 belt route connects CH to the airport (25 min) and downtown SLC (18 min) efficiently. Year-round hiking in both canyon systems complements the ski season.
